Partager via


COUNTROWS

s’applique à :colonne calculéetable calculéeMeasurecalcul visuel

La fonction COUNTROWS compte le nombre de lignes de la table spécifiée, or dans une table définie par une expression.

Syntaxe

COUNTROWS([<table>])

Paramètres

Terme Définition
table (Facultatif) Nom de la table qui contains les lignes à compter, or une expression qui retourne une table. Lorsque not fourni, la value par défaut est la table d’accueil de l’expression actuelle.

Retourner value

Nombre entier.

Remarques

  • Cette fonction peut être utilisée pour count le nombre de lignes d’une table de base, mais elle est plus souvent utilisée pour count le nombre de lignes résultant du filtrage d’une table, or l’application du contexte à une table.

  • Lorsque l’argument de table n'contains aucune ligne, la fonction retourne BLANK.

  • Pour en savoir plus sur les meilleures pratiques lors de l’utilisation de COUNTandCOUNTROWS, consultez Utiliser COUNTROWS au lieu de COUNT dans DAX.

  • Cette fonction est not prise en charge pour une utilisation en mode DirectQuery lorsqu’elle est utilisée dans les colonnes calculées or règles de sécurité au niveau des lignes (RLS).

Exemple 1

L’exemple suivant montre comment count le nombre de lignes dans la table Orders. Le résultat attendu est 52761.

= COUNTROWS('Orders')

Exemple 2

L’exemple suivant montre comment utiliser COUNTROWS avec un contexte de ligne. Dans ce scénario, il existe deux jeux de données related par numéro de commande. Le revendeur de table contains une ligne pour chaque revendeur ; la table ResellerSales contains plusieurs lignes pour chaque commande, chaque ligne contenant une commande pour un revendeur particulier. Les tables sont connectées par une relation sur la colonne, ResellerKey.

La formule obtient la value de ResellerKey and compte ensuite le nombre de lignes de la table related qui ont le même ID de revendeur. Le résultat est la sortie dans la colonne, CalculatedColumn1.

= COUNTROWS(RELATEDTABLE(ResellerSales))

Le tableau suivant présente une partie des résultats attendus :

ResellerKey CalculatedColumn1
1 73
2 70
3 394

COUNT fonctionCOUNTA fonctionCOUNTAX fonctionCOUNTX fonctionfonctions statistiques